Pagini recente » Cod sursa (job #2674088) | Cod sursa (job #2790382) | Cod sursa (job #2299776) | Cod sursa (job #2725080) | Cod sursa (job #499676)
Cod sursa(job #499676)
#include<iostream>
#include<fstream>
using namespace std;
int main() {
//nu copia ca te sparg
long x3,max,j,n,m,i,s,x1,x2;
ifstream aa("ssm.in");
aa >> n >> j;
m=0; x3=0; x1=0; x2=0; max=-32000;
for (i=1;i<n+1;++i) {
aa >> s;
m=m+s;
x3++;
if(m>max&&x3>=j) {
max=m;
x1=i-x3+1;
x2=i;
}
if(m<0) {m=0; x3=0;}
}
ofstream ss("ssm.out");
ss << max << " " << x1 << " " << x2;
ss.close();
aa.close();
return 0;
}